Key Features and Benefits
- Powerful OCTO Core Processing: Equipped with eight individual DSP chips, the UAD-2 Satellite supports multiple plug-ins, enabling you to run complex mixes without taxing your computer’s CPU.
- Thunderbolt Connectivity: Enjoy ultra-low latency performance and lightning-fast data transfer speeds with the advanced Thunderbolt interface, perfect for live performance and studio work.
- Compatible with Major DAWs: This accelerator seamlessly integrates with popular digital audio workstations, allowing for effortless workflow adjustments.
- Exceptional Audio Quality: With high-fidelity audio processing, the UAD-2 ensures clarity and depth in every recording, enhancing your projects significantly.
- Comprehensive Plugin Library: Gain access to an extensive suite of industry-leading plug-ins, ranging from vintage emulations to modern processors, giving you the tools to create any sound you envision.
- Lightweight and Compact Design: Weighing only 4.65 pounds and with compact dimensions of 9 x 9 x 3.6 inches, the UAD-2 Satellite fits easily in any studio setup.

Jeremy –
So glad I bought this. Easy to setup, works like a charm. Now I can add the Studer A800 on every track! I was thinking about getting the Quad but for only 50% more, the Octo just makes more sense. My mixes have so much more flexibility now that I don’t have to commit the plugins so early on in the process. If you’re looking to boost your mixes, grab one of these. You won’t regret it.
